Events

  • April 1 – Vicente Guerrero is sworn as President of Mexico.
  • September 16 - President Guerrero formally abolished slavery in Mexico, except in the Isthmus of Tehuantepec in the south of the country
  • December 4 – the Plan of Jalapa is formed in Xalapa demanding the removal of Vicente Guerrero as president
